Grow Long Hair Fast: The Ultimate Stretch Cream for Hair for Length & Thickness

Stretch cream for hair is a lightweight formula designed to hydrate, soften, and improve flexibility without weighing strands down. These creams help reduce breakage, support smoother styling, and enhance natural movement from root to tip.

Formulated with nourishing oils, humectants, and conditioning proteins, modern stretch creams cater to curly, coily, and straight textures alike. Choosing the right product helps you maintain healthy elasticity while managing everyday styling and environmental stressors.

How Stretch Cream Enhances Elasticity

Stretch cream supports hair elasticity by coating the shaft with flexible polymers and emollients. This protective layer reduces friction during brushing, detangling, and heat styling, which helps hair stretch further before breaking.

Look for ingredients like hydrolyzed wheat protein, panthenol, and lightweight oils such as argan or marula. These work together to provide slip for combing while reinforcing the internal structure with amino acids that bond to keratin.

Application Methods for Different Textures

Curly and coily textures benefit from the praying hands method, where a nickel-sized amount is emulsified and gently pressed onto soaking wet strands. This ensures even distribution, elongates curls, and minimizes frizz from over manipulation.

Straight and wavy hair typically does well with emulsifying a small amount between palms and raking through mid-lengths to ends. Focus on the ends to prevent flattening at the roots, and use a diffuser if heat or airflow is needed to set the style.

Selecting the Right Formula for Your Goals

Clarifying frequency, scent preference, and desired finish all influence which stretch cream fits your routine. Water-based gels suit high-shield styles, while butters and heavier creams target extreme dryness and low-porosity regulation.

Consider your environment, too; high-humidity climates demand stronger hold and higher film-forming polymers, whereas drier conditions benefit from added fatty alcohols and ceramide-like compounds that retain internal moisture.

Common Ingredient Roles and Performance Factors

  • Water and glycerin draw moisture into the cortex for flexible hold
  • Hydrolyzed proteins patch holes in damaged cuticles, reducing stretch failure
  • Oils such as jojoba, avocado, and squalane slide between strands to lower breakage risk
  • PVP/VA copolymer builds flexible films for shape retention without flaking
  • Natural waxes like candelilla or rice bran help seal edges and smooth flyaways
  • pH between 4.5 and 6.0 keeps the cuticle closed, enhancing shine and washout ease

Optimize Your Routine with Consistent Use

Integrating stretch cream effectively depends on matching product hold to your lifestyle, porosity, and styling tools. Tracking how hair responds over two to four weeks helps refine choices between lightweight lotions and richer creams.

  • Start with a small, emulsified amount and increase gradually based on porosity and humidity
  • Prioritize water-based creams for high-heat or high-humidity days
  • Use a weekly clarifying wash to prevent protein accumulation and residue
  • Focus application on mid-lengths and ends to protect fragile areas
  • Rotate between protein-rich and moisturizing formulas to balance strength and softness
  • Always pair stretch cream with a heat protectant when using hot tools
  • Observe elasticity and breakage patterns to fine-tune frequency and product weight

Will stretch cream work on fine, limp straight hair without adding grease?

Yes, choose a water-based formula with light hold and minimal wax content. Apply a small amount to damp ends and avoid heavy layering near the scalp to preserve volume while still gaining manageability and stretch protection.

Can I use stretch cream before a blowout for smoother results?

Absolutely, emulsify a pea-sized amount with water and smooth onto sections before blow-drying. The cream reduces friction, allows the comb to glide, and minimizes heat damage while maintaining natural movement.

Is it necessary to reapply stretch cream daily if my hair feels dry mid-day?

Not necessarily. Refresh with a water-based spray or a tiny amount of cream focused on dry ends rather than saturating the roots. Over-application can lead to buildup, so a targeted approach maintains softness without weighing the style down.

How do I know if a stretch cream provides enough heat protection for my routine?

Check the labeled temperature range and avoid continuous exposure above that limit. If you regularly use tools above 180°C, select a product with film-formers rated for higher heat and consider additional thermal barriers for long-term hair health.
